The U15 National Team of Nigeria, known as Future Eagles, will on Wednesday and Thursday play two international friendly matches against their Moroccan counterparts in Rabat, Morocco.

Both teams will slug it out at the National Football Centre, Rabat starting from 4pm on Wednesday, and again clash at the same venue on Thursday from mid-day.

The U15 squad and their officials arrived in Rabat on Sunday, and have had three training sessions at the National Football Centre ahead of the friendly games.

Before flying to Morocco, the team visited the corporate headquarters of Zenith International Bank, NFF’s major sponsor on youth football, where they met with the Group Managing Director/Chief Executive Officer, Mr. Peter Amangbo and members of his Management team.
